Originally specializing in indoor swimming pool climate control, Altaqua leveraged its experience managing high humidity, corrosion, and temperature-sensitive environments to develop advanced Grow Room HVAC Systems tailored for commercial cannabis cultivation.
Altaqua’s Grow Room HVAC System integrates cooling, heating, dehumidification, ventilation, and air sterilization into a single, intelligent unit — offering precise and automated control of temperature, humidity, and airflow. Designed to achieve ideal VPD (Vapor Pressure Deficit) conditions, these systems support consistent plant growth, higher cannabinoid and terpene yields, and stable environmental performance across all grow stages. With Siemens smart PLC controls, E+E humidity sensors, and Schneider Electric components, Altaqua provides unmatched precision, reliability, and energy efficiency for commercial-scale grow rooms.
Every system custom-engineered for your facility. Voltage (220/380/460V), frequency (50/60Hz), refrigerant (R32, R410A, R454B), filtration (MERV-8 standard, MERV-13 optional), and airflow direction (top or side) all configured to your spec.
Unlike conventional systems that measure relative humidity, Altaqua controls dew point directly — not affected by temperature fluctuations. More accurate than RH-based control for consistent yields and quality across every growth stage.
Siemens Smart PLC with touchscreen HMI automatically adjusts based on growth stage, light cycles, and environmental data. Set your target humidity and temperature — the machine dynamically adapts by switching functions in real time.
±2.5% RH and ±0.54°F accuracy from Austria’s E+E brand. Combined with Schneider Electric components for excellent reliability, long service life, and customizable operating parameters. Precision VPD control at every stage.
24/7 real-time monitoring and remote control via WiFi from any device. Automatic fault alerts prevent serious problems. Modbus integration connects seamlessly to building management systems for centralized facility oversight.
Up to four independent multi-stage circuits in a single system. When loads drop below peak, the system modulates to save energy. Built-in redundancy means if one circuit fails, the others keep running — protecting your crop 24/7.
Leizig Thermal Management Co., Ltd. (NASDAQ: LZIG) is a global leader in industrial thermal management — ventilation, refrigeration, dehumidification, and heat exchange. Originally founded in Sydney, Australia in 1990 as Rack Technologies, Leizig expanded into manufacturing in Guangzhou, China in 2003, building a portfolio of 50+ patents (10 invention, 20 utility model, 20 appearance). Their dedicated Leizig Climate division brings that industrial-grade engineering to commercial cannabis cultivation with purpose-built dehumidifiers and circulation fans.
Leizig has transitioned to an all-VFD (Variable Frequency Drive) lineup. VFD units use variable speed components to reduce cycling, maintain a more consistent humidity set point, and deliver a significantly greater lifespan compared to standard compressor units. Every dehumidifier features R410A refrigerant, galvanized steel construction with corrosion-resistant coatings, MERV-8/13 filtration, and RS485 (Modbus) communication for integration with commercial environmental controllers. Four installation methods — ceiling-suspended, wall-mounted, floor cabinet, or freestanding — and all units operate below 73 dB(A).
All models now feature Variable Frequency Drive technology — variable speed components reduce cycling, maintain consistent set points, and extend unit lifespan.
The flagship LG880-VFD delivers 880 pints/day with Variable Frequency Drive technology — purpose-built for warehouse-scale cultivation and multi-room commercial operations. Ceiling-mount design with dual blower fans maximizes floor space.

CCMS by Isidore Technology Inc. (Concord, CA) is a centralized cultivation control and monitoring platform designed for commercial cannabis and horticulture operations. Unlike fragmented controller ecosystems, CCMS replaces multiple vendor-specific systems with one unified command layer — managing HVAC, lighting, irrigation, CO₂, and environmental sensors from a single interface. Every room operates independently for reliability, while the central server provides facility-wide oversight.
The system is vendor-neutral and plug-and-play compatible with 20+ light lines and sensor brands including TrolMaster, Agrowtek, Aroya, and Growlink. All data is stored locally — no cloud dependency — ensuring privacy and compliance for cannabis operations. Protocols supported: Modbus RTU, Modbus TCP/IP, and BACnet. ETL Listed, CE & FCC certified, with a 3-year warranty. Designed & engineered in the USA.

TrolMaster (Hong Kong) is the dominant brand in commercial cannabis environmental controls. Their modular IoT platform lets growers start with a single controller and expand as needed — adding sensors, device stations, and control modules across rooms and facilities. Every system connects to the free TM+ Pro smartphone app for remote monitoring, real-time alerts, and data logging from anywhere.
Six product series cover every aspect of cultivation control: Hydro-X for full-room climate management, Aqua-X for irrigation and fertigation automation, Carbon-X for CO₂ safety monitoring, Green-X for greenhouse operations, Tent-X for smaller grows, and Aero-Fan for intelligent ventilation. All ETL/FCC certified with RJ12 bus architecture supporting up to 1,000m device range. Distributed through Hydrofarm nationwide.
